Byron's birth year is 1966. 30 Elmwood Ave, Dayton, Oh 45405 is where Byron lives. Public records show Jonesboro, Decatur, Atlanta and 2 other cities as cities Byron also stayed in. Byron was born 58 years ago. We have found 8 possible relatives of Byron: Darnae M Moses, Sheena Petrice Johnson, Yvette M Moses and 5 other people. The number currently linked to Byron is (937) 268-1737.